在Debian系统中,Dumpcap是一个非常强大的网络数据包捕获工具,它是Wireshark套件的一部分。通过Dumpcap,用户可以高效地捕获、存储和分析网络流量,这对于网络安全研究、故障排查以及恶意软件分析等领域都非常有用。以下是对Dumpcap在Debian系统上一些高级功能的探索:
sudo dumpcap -i any
sudo dumpcap -i eth0
sudo dumpcap -c 100 -i eth0
sudo dumpcap -w capture.pcap -i eth0
sudo dumpcap -i eth0 -f "port 80"
sudo dumpcap -s 65535 -i eth0
sudo dumpcap -t ad -i eth0
sudo dumpcap -t ad -T pdns -i eth0
sudo dumpcap -i eth0 -f "tcp port 80 and host example.com"
sudo dumpcap -i eth0 -t ad -T pdns -z fast -z fast
sudo dumpcap -i eth0 -w - | wireshark -k -i -
-w
参数将捕获的数据写入多个文件,然后使用多个进程同时读取和分析这些文件,从而充分利用多核处理器的性能。-B
参数可以调整捕获缓冲区大小,较大的缓冲区可以减少磁盘I/O操作,从而提高效率。-q
参数可以以非阻塞模式运行dumpcap,这样当缓冲区满时,dumpcap不会等待,而是继续执行,这可以提高捕获速度。请注意,进行任何更改之前,请确保充分了解每个选项的影响,并在实际环境中进行测试。